  • Title

    Inter-turn stator winding fault diagnosis in three-phase induction motors, by Park´s Vector approach

  • Abstract
    The subject of online detection and location of inter-turn short circuits in the stator windings of three-phase induction motors is discussed, and a noninvasive approach, based on the computer-aided monitoring of the stator current Park´s vector, is introduced. Experimental results, obtained by using a special fault producing test rig, dem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ed technique for detecting inter-turn stator winding faults in operating three-phase induction machines
